As we look ahead to 2026, several key trends are emerging that are shaping the direction of web design investments:
User experience is at the forefront of web design strategies. Companies are investing in research to understand user behavior and preferences, allowing them to create sites that not only attract but retain visitors. This includes optimizing load times, improving site navigation, and ensuring that the design is responsive on all devices.
Accessibility has become a significant component of web design. With a growing emphasis on inclusivity, businesses are ensuring that their websites are usable for people with disabilities. Features like text-to-speech, alternative text for images, and keyboard navigation are being integrated, making sites more user-friendly for everyone.
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is increasingly being utilized in web design. From chatbots that provide customer support to personalized content recommendations, AI helps enhance user interaction and satisfaction. Businesses are leveraging these technologies to create tailored experiences for users, which is particularly important in the competitive Indonesian market.
